I was programming a Lexus credit card key tonight for my ‘21 LC using TechStream. I have done this before with other vehicles without issue. Everything went well and the new key registered but now none of my fobs will lock/unlock the truck, including the second factory fob. All the keys will start the truck but none of the buttons work. I can even use the fob to change the door unlock (one vs. four) function. It is like the smart key system is deactivated.

What am I missing? What did I screw up?

This exact thing happened to me on a 21. I ended up erasing all the keys but one of them and then adding them back. Once I had erased the other two keys (I have 3 keys in total. 1 CC key and 2 normal key fobs), the remote started working again.
 
Okay - So you used TechStream to erase all but the master fob and then went through the registration process again. You didn't have to have the fobs that were erased unlocked correct?

I used techstream to erase all but the master. I don't recall the entire process but I'm pretty sure I had all 3 keys with me. You would wave the key by the start button and it would erase the key from the ECU.

I have programmed the credit card key without any problems on 21HE (took two minutes). Definitely you will need at least one working to program others. So wouldn't erase all of them at once.
 
Well I tried erasing all but one key and when I tried to reregister them, I got the following error:

Key code registration failed
The engine can be started (READY ON)
The doors can be locked/unlocked with he mechanical key
Please review "Data List" parameters and follow repair manual.

UPDATE: Dealer had to get involved, somehow the truck got stuck into a reprogram loop. Factory keys had to be reprogrammed to the gateway ECU and steering lock control. One hour labor. Everything back to normal.
